DescriptionView of the building in the northern part of Danbury in which Robert Sandeman established his church in 1763. The former church is a small two-story building on the left. A small one-story building is in the center and part of a second two-story building is at the right. Inscriptions identify "board fence[s" in the foreground. Another note indicates the "Dining Room with every Sunday a kind of Love Feast." The Sandemanians believed their church was the only true church, arisen from the ruins of the Antichrist, whose reign was near its close
